Traffic through Lithuania's border with Belarus reopened at noon on Saturday, more than 12 hours after a balloon intrusion led to a temporary suspension late Friday, APA reports, citing Xinhua.
According to the State Border Guard Service (VSAT), checks and crossings for people and vehicles at the Medininkai and Salcininkai checkpoints have resumed.
Traffic at both checkpoints was halted around 9:30 p.m. (1830 GMT) on Friday following reports of some meteorological weather balloons flying towards Lithuanian airspace.
VSAT said that during the closure, no major incidents or conflicts were reported among waiting drivers near the checkpoints.
